WebFeb 26, 2024 · To access the Pi as root, the authorized_keys must be under /root/.ssh, with the permissions 700 for .ssh and 600 and owned by root. The .ssh and .ssh/authorized_keys under /home/pi are for the user pi and not for root. They should be owned by root. Make sure that in /etc/ssh/sshd_config there is a line PermitRootLogin yes. WebApr 23, 2024 · The first step is to create a key pair on the client machine (usually your computer): ssh-keygen By default recent versions of ssh-keygen will create a 3072-bit RSA key pair, which is secure enough for most use cases (you may optionally pass in the -b 4096 flag to create a larger 4096-bit key). WebGenerate private and public keys (client side) # ssh-keygen Here pressing just Enter, you get default two files, " id_rsa " and " id_rsa.pub ", in ~/.ssh/, but if you give a name_for_the_key, the generated files are saved in your current working directory. 2.
